Output 51f891504481045cd44b6c50832ade62778a0e7eb14b255bda76b39af2a6de81:0
- value
- 2487603
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 76bfcf8c31db7316ef51f85abd3c6f6f5c0f2283 OP_EQUAL
- address
- 3CWuSRVbiLggbRzgsKTKrqMzy8DoKe1pyG
- transaction
- 51f891504481045cd44b6c50832ade62778a0e7eb14b255bda76b39af2a6de81
- spent
- true